Friends say When i speak sounds like Static any 1 know how to change setting or find it in computer. Im using Satellite Fusion

The external microphone itself could be the culprit, or its connection to the 3.5mm port could be flaky. To test the theory do this:

1 Connect an external microphone to the computer.

2 Click Start, point to All Programs, Accessories, Entertainment, then click Sound Recorder.

3 Click the Record button and speak normally into the microphone.

>>>> WIGGLE THE CONNECTION AT THE LAPTOP OR FLEX THE MIC CABLE WHILE RECORDING. Maybe even narrate what you are doing while you record your voice. "Flexing cable near mic, now near plug..." <<<<

NOTE: You can only record 60 seconds at a time.

4 When you have finished recording, click the Stop button.

5 To hear what you just recorded, click the Play button.
6 To save the file, select Save from the File menu.

>>>> If you hear crackling in the playback that correlates with your handling of the cable then bad seating or a bad cable are the problem. <<<<


Adjusting recording quality

The better the quality of the recording, the more disk space the sound file requires. Experiment to find a balance that fits your needs.

1 Open Sound Recorder, if necessary (click Start, point to All Programs, Accessories, Entertainment, then click Sound Recorder).

2 In the Sound Recorder window, click Edit, then click Audio Properties.

3 In the Audio Properties window, adjust the Sound Playback quality and volume, and the Sound Recording volume.

4 Click OK.


Your new settings take effect the next time you record.

The screen on my razor keeps blinking out and the screen turns white what do i suppose to do?

Hello

The FLEX of your phone shifted from its original position.

A flex is found in Flip phones and slide phones,it is what connects the screen of the phone to the panel of the phone.

What you should do is this;

.open your phone

.you will see something like a little wide plasticlike cable (that is your flex)

.remove it and fix it back properly (be careful) you should hear a click sound

.close the phone and switch it on.

if you cant do this yourself,get somebody with a bit of experience to do it for you

If problem persists,then your flex is faulty and it should be changed

Motorola razr

Most likely the small flex cable on the LCD screen in the top part of the phone needs replaced. The speaker in the earpiece must be bad and it is soldered to this flex cable. It can be repaired by a cell phone repairman.
